Critical Questions 1 & 2
1. With a serve knee injury you can expect a slow recovery because cartilage heals slowly it lacks the blood supply necessary for the healing process.
2. The skin is subjected to almost constant friction, which wears away the surface cells, and is charged with preventing the entry of damaging agents and with preventing water loss from the body. A stratified squamous epithelium with its many layers is much better adapted to stand up to abrasion than is simple epithelium; also the stratified epithelia regenerate more efficiently. Keratin is a tough waterproofing protein that fills the bill for preventing desiccation and acting as a physical barrier to injurious agents.
